Answer is: color.

Chemical reaction of dissociation of sodium chloride in water:

NaCl(aq) → Na⁺(aq) + Cl⁻(aq).

Small quantities of water are colorless, solution of sodium chloride is also colorless.

Adding sodium chloride to water change water melting and boiling points.

The boiling point of a substance is the temperature at which the vapor pressure of the liquid equals the pressure surrounding the liquid and the liquid changes into a vapor.
